In today's EM Morning Brief, Cedric covers the severe weather moving across the Plains, with marginal risks from Oklahoma to Missouri and expanded risks into the mid-Mississippi Valley on Saturday. Updates include a moderate geomagnetic storm watch by NOAA, the end of recovery efforts in Los Angeles County today, and severe storm alerts for various states, including Texas, Oklahoma, Missouri, and Hawaii. Additional weather notices include freeze warnings in New Mexico, Pennsylvania, Utah, and sneaker wave threats in Oregon and Washington. Reach out to us at [email protected] and visit our website:WolfShield.Media Discworld 03 - Equal Rites Raghvendra Singh Equal Rites is a comic fantasy novel by Terry Pratchett. Published in 1987, it is the third novel in the Discworld series and the first in which the main character is not Rincewind. It introduces the character of Granny Weatherwax, who reappears in several later Discworld novels.
